Silicates
Minerals that contain silicon and oxygen, often with one or more metals, forming the majority of the Earth's crust.
Element Si
Silicon, a chemical element with symbol Si, known for its semiconductor properties and abundant use in electronic devices.
Quartz
A hard, crystalline mineral composed of silicon dioxide, notable for its durability and its use in making jewelry and electronic equipment.
Oxides
Compounds composed of oxygen and another element, which can form minerals and play significant roles in geological processes.
